Burst pipe repairs, drain unblocking, and boiler repair are among the most common emergency call-outs, and in each case the stopcock should be located and turned off as the first step. The first step in any water emergency in the OL10-OL16 postcode area is to locate and turn off your stopcock, which is usually found under the kitchen sink or where the supply pipe enters the property. Once the water is off, open all cold taps to drain the system and reduce pressure, then call a qualified plumber.

For any gas work — boiler repairs, gas fire servicing, or cooker connections — your plumber must hold current Gas Safe registration and be able to show you their card on request. Unregistered gas work is illegal and genuinely dangerous — always verify registration before any gas work is carried out in your Rochdale property.

If water reaches electrical fittings or distribution boards, switch off the mains electricity at the fuse box as a precaution before the plumber arrives.
